Thank you for the opportunity to comment on the determination of nonsignificance to replace an
existing dock on Wooten Lake with an"L"shaped dock that will be attached to the existing short
concrete bulkhead and supported by ten untreated pilings(File No. SEP96-0293), located at Northeast
751 Mountain View Drive in Tahuya as proposed by Kathleen Gettman. We reviewed the
environmental checklist and have the following comments:
Any work in or adjacent to waterways that will adversely affect water quality must receive specific
prior authorization from the Department of Ecology pursuant to WAC 173-201A-110. A short-term
water quality standards modification may be issued if the proponent agrees to a number of specific
construction practices and techniques designed to minimize water quality impacts. The construction
schedule will be tied to the schedule on the Hydraulic Project Approval(HPA).
Proper disposal of construction debris must be on land in such a manner that debris cannot enter
Wooten Lake or cause water quality degradation of state waters.
